Today's blog was written by Evie.

It's been a few weeks since we have been able to have Gardening Club because of rain.  But rain is really good for the garden so when we got to the vegetable patches the plants were tall, healthy and enormous.







Feeding the vegetables
We weeded and fed the vegetable patch with compost tea.   We checked on all the different vegetables and herbs growing there - carrots, spring onions, potatoes, silver beet.  They are looking good.

After we watered, weeded and fed the vegetables we went over to the garden bed under Mrs Hahn's window.  There were lots of overgrown swan plants and weeds which we pulled out so that we can plant wild flowers there next time.  



 
The wild flowers will look great here and they will attract bees and help bees make honey.
